As of 23:49 UTC on April 21, 2026, ServiceNow (NYSE: NOW) is trading at $102.04, representing a 2.3% gain from the previous session’s close, after peaking at a 2.7% intraday gain earlier in the afternoon trading session. The immediate catalyst for the upward price action is the official confirmation of the $7.75 billion acquisition of Armis, a provider of real-time cyber asset visibility solutions, which will be integrated directly into ServiceNow’s flagship Now Platform. Expert Insights

From a fundamental valuation perspective, the recent string of strategic moves by ServiceNow supports our view that the company is actively diversifying its revenue streams beyond core workflow automation to capture higher-margin share in the $210 billion global enterprise security and risk management market, per 2026 Gartner forecasts. The Armis acquisition, in tandem with the earlier Veza purchase, expands NOW’s total addressable market (TAM) by an estimated 35%, according to our internal estimates, by allowing the company to cross-sell cyber asset visibility and identity security solutions to its existing 9,000+ enterprise customer base. We estimate the combined security portfolio could contribute $1.2 billion in incremental annual revenue by 2028, at a 78% gross margin, in line with NOW’s existing software segment margins. The company’s continued investment in generative AI use cases, including the new Dispute Management AI Agent and manufacturing value chain solutions, is also well-aligned with enterprise spending priorities: 68% of CIOs surveyed by Forrester in Q1 2026 list AI-powered process automation as their top spending priority for the next 12 months, creating a secular tailwind for NOW’s Now Assist product suite. We expect AI-related add-on subscriptions to drive 18% of NOW’s total revenue growth in 2027, up from 7% in 2025. That said, investors should weigh these positive catalysts against near-term headwinds. The 30.8% YTD decline in NOW shares has been driven by broader compression in high-multiple enterprise software valuations, as the market priced in two additional 25 basis point Federal Reserve rate hikes in 2026 that raise the cost of capital for growth-oriented tech firms. NOW currently trades at a 42x forward 12-month price-to-earnings (P/E) ratio, a 20% premium to its peer group average of 35x, which leaves limited room for multiple expansion unless the company delivers a material earnings beat and raises full-year guidance in its upcoming Q1 report. The stock’s historical volatility, with 14 moves of 5% or greater in the past year, also means investors should be prepared for near-term price swings around the earnings release, particularly if management guides for lower-than-expected synergies from the Armis acquisition. For long-term investors with a 3-5 year holding horizon, however, the current entry point at 51% below the 52-week high offers an attractive risk-reward ratio, assuming management delivers on its stated TAM expansion targets. We maintain a “Hold” rating on NOW with a 12-month price target of $128, implying 25.4% upside from current levels, with an upgrade to “Buy” contingent on a beat-and-raise quarter in the upcoming earnings release and confirmed synergy targets of at least $300 million from the Armis acquisition by 2027.
